The Birth of an Icon
The Ford Mustang was introduced on April 17, 1964, at the New York World's Fair, and it was an immediate success. The car's sleek, sporty design, combined with its affordable price tag, made it an instant hit with consumers. The Mustang's introduction also coincided with a shift in American culture, as the country was experiencing a surge of youth culture and a growing interest in performance-oriented vehicles.

What was the original purpose of the Mustang?
Ford Mustang Essential History
In the early 1960s, Lee Iacocca, vice president and general manager of Ford, envisioned a sporty youth-market car based on the compact Falcon. Developed in record time on a shoe-string budget, Ford introduced the 1965 Mustang at the World's Fair on April 17, 1964, to instant acclaim.

What does the Ford Mustang represent?
Ford Vice President Donald Frey summed it but best by saying, “Mustang has come to mean more than either a horse or automobile. Mustang means fun and youth and glamour. Mustang means sunglasses and shoes and hats.”
What do mustangs stand for?
The name Mustang comes from the Spanish word mesteño or monstenco meaning wild or stray. Originally these were Spanish horses or their descendants but over the years they became a mix of numerous breeds. These were the horses which changed the lives of the Native Americans living in or near the Great Plains.

Who was the Mustang designed for?
Lee Iacocca: The Visionary Who Invented the Mustang
It was his idea to develop a stylish small car targeted at the youth market. Shortly after his promotion, Iacocca hand-picked a team of young product planners to explore ideas for the new car.

Why is the Mustang important?
The Mustang was featured on the covers of both Time Magazine and Newsweek in 1964. It became even more popular after it was awarded the 1964 Tiffany Gold Medal for Excellence in American design. The vehicle went on to be featured in various films, the first of which was the James Bond film Goldfinger released in 1965.
